Drew Barrymore and Amanda Peet are looking back on the time they made out at one of Carrie Fisher’s legendary house parties.

The Daytime Emmy-winning host kicked off her interview with the Your Friends & Neighbors star on Monday’s episode of her talk show by asking her if they’d ever kissed.

“I miss the eighties. By the way, speaking of, did we make out at Carrie Fisher's house?” Barrymore asked, to which Peet replied, “I… feel like that might have happened.”

Barrymore, in response, cheekily leaned forward and added, “It’s so nice to see you again.”

The 50 First Dates actress went on to shed some more light on their liplock as Peet laughed. “I feel like Matthew Perry was there?” Barrymore said, prompting Peet to exclaim, “Yes, he was!”

The host seemed to suggest that such activities were simply par for the course at one of the late Star Wars alum’s fetes. “It was at Carrie Fisher’s house!” she exclaimed. “Listen, again, life used to be so much more fun.”

When Peet wondered if they both felt that way because they’d gotten older, Barrymore replied, “There is that. I guess maybe you also grow out of that kind of behavior? Especially when you become a parent. That changed me entirely.”

Peet agreed. “I’m still probably messy and silly,” she acknowledged, “but yes.”

Barrymore has spoken about Fisher, who died at 60 in 2016, and her infamous bashes in the past, revealing on a 2016 episode of Watch What Happens Live that she was "glad" to have survived some of those nights.

“I loved going to her house. It was like a hacienda type of like beautiful home off of Coldwater Canyon, very Los Angeles,” she said at the time. “She just had a very open home. I'd been there for parties, her office in the daytime. It was classic, Spanish, California — sunshine, orange groves, and creativity.”

When asked by host Andy Cohen if she ever attended one of Fisher and Penny Marshall’s joint birthday parties, Barrymore answered, “Oh hell yes! Oh yeah! They were [legendary parties]! I'm proud to say I came and went, because I feel like a lot of people stayed.”

She added, “I remember Garry Shandling being weird in the driveway. And I was like, 'I'm so glad I'm going home! I'm so glad I'm surviving these kind of nights.’”
